 Canadian man found dead in Lagos hotel room


The police in Lagos State have launched an investigation into the mysterious death of a Canadian national identified simply as Sullivan, who was found lifeless in his hotel room in Victoria Island.

It was gathered that the incident occurred in the early hours of October 7, just five days after Sullivan checked into the hotel on October 2.

According to a hotel attendant who spoke on condition of anonymity, the guest was discovered unresponsive on the floor of his room after several attempts to reach him failed.

The hotel’s Chief Security Officer subsequently reported the incident to the Victoria Island Police Division around 4:30 pm.

Police detectives promptly arrived at the scene, where they documented and examined the area.

A police source confirmed that no visible marks of violence were found on Sullivan’s body, indicating that foul play was not immediately suspected.

The deceased’s remains were later transported to the Lagos Island General Hospital, Marina, where a medical officer pronounced him dead.

His body has since been deposited in the hospital morgue for preservation and autopsy.

While preliminary findings suggest no evidence of homicide, the Lagos State Police Command has said that further investigations are underway to determine the exact cause of death.
